2013 Monferrato Pinot Nero

Colle Manora Paloalto is a captivating wine crafted from the exquisite Pinot Nero varietal, hailing from the picturesque Monferrato region. This 2013 vintage showcases a striking red color that invites curiosity and delight. With a medium body, it strikes a perfect balance, allowing its vibrant flavors to shine through without overwhelming the palate. The acidity is bright and refreshing, lending a mouthwatering quality that enhances its food-friendly nature. Tannins are subtle, providing structure while remaining soft and approachable, creating a harmonious experience. The fruit intensity is prominent, offering an array of delightful flavors that evoke dark cherries and raspberries, complemented by hints of earthiness and spice. With a dry profile, this wine is perfect for enjoying on its own or paired with a variety of dishes, making it a wonderful choice for any occasion.
